Output de73eab3223fea4f8e0ceda8122e8ddc832dfdacf4e25842ba7d61e4e33af695:7

value
7245660
script pubkey
OP_0 OP_PUSHBYTES_20 70a62810c5db63c0279146ba4bdb78a0d9d434c9
address
bc1qwznzsyx9md3uqfu3g6ayhkmc5rvagdxf40szxt
transaction
de73eab3223fea4f8e0ceda8122e8ddc832dfdacf4e25842ba7d61e4e33af695
confirmations
169484
spent
true